His film “The Digital Family” took Grand Prize for the DIRECTV FILM CHALLENGE at Filmaka.com. After filtering through a sea of submissions and pitches, his film reigned supreme.
“The Digital Family” is a very moving short film about the integration of technology in today’s modern family. The story line is well thought out and the actors simply deliver. The scary thing about the film is that it all goes down in 4 quick minutes. You get a sense of DEPTH and COMPLETENESS that many short films seem to be lacking these days.
